New York: Farrar Straus & Giroux, 1979. First Edition Thus . Hardcover. Very Good/Very Good.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. Introduction. Book is divided into 2 sections: The Obstacles and How They Ran. 327 pp. plus: List of Illustrations (326), List of Colour Plates (32), Acknowledgments, Notes, Index. 373 pp. in toto. Brown cloth covered boards have black title box and text on spine only. Spine ends are rubbed, vertical crease on spine starting. Book is tight and square, text block is as new. Book carries the impressed stamp (ffep) of Catherine Jean Nash, Professor of Human Geography at Brock University. Unclipped ($25.00) DJ has top and bottom edge wear. Book weighs nearly 3 lb. and may require extra shipping costs. Bookseller's Inventory # 154413.
